Avogadro's Number

The number of elementary entities contained in one mole of a substance. It provides the bridge between microscopic particle counts and macroscopic thermodynamic quantities.

Reference Value
6.022 140 76 × 10²³ mol⁻¹
Unit
mol⁻¹

Thermodynamic Applications

Fundamental Constant

Molecular-scale calculations, ideal-gas relations

Molar Mass of Dry Air

The average molar mass of dry air, based on its standard composition. This value is commonly used when modeling air as an ideal gas in thermodynamic cycles.

Reference Value
28.96546
Unit
g·mol⁻¹

Thermodynamic Applications

Standard Atmospheric Property

Gas turbines, compressors, turbines, HVAC systems

Specific Gas Constant of Air

The specific gas constant for dry air, obtained by dividing the universal gas constant by the molar mass of air. It is widely used in energy and flow calculations.

Reference Value
287.05
Unit
J·kg⁻¹·K⁻¹

Thermodynamic Applications

Ideal-Gas Property

Air-standard Otto, Diesel, Brayton cycles
